Output e81fe5f6e666ed0aa6cd3d6630789067d13a21f5105676f60dca766ff223b741:0

value
29083541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25acfc00af90625cafdd91233ccddefa62978892 OP_EQUAL
address
358E9omyvXQaLYJk69qm2sHwayAYevNQE7
transaction
e81fe5f6e666ed0aa6cd3d6630789067d13a21f5105676f60dca766ff223b741
spent
true